How often should I clean my Fitbit?
You can wear your Fitbit all day, every day, but you need to clean it properly to keep your skin healthy and to keep the band functioning properly. After intense workouts when you sweat on your Fitbit, you should clean it thoroughly with a small amount of rubbing alcohol.

Can I clean my Fitbit with rubbing alcohol?
Fitbit devices are tremendous for encouraging activity, but they get dirty very quickly. Wipe off the Fitbit as soon as you take it off. Also, use cotton swabs and rubbing alcohol to clean the tracker and its charging ports. Finally, treat the band with rubbing alcohol or a soap-free cleanser.
How do you clean your Fitbit without rubbing alcohol?
You can add in a gentle, soap-free product, such as Cetaphil cleanser to clean your band. Do not use hand soap, body wash, dish soap, hand wipes, laundry detergent, or any other type of household cleaner on your elastomer Fitbit band. These products can get trapped in the band and cause irritation to your skin.
Should I wear my Fitbit in bed?
All wrist-based Fitbit devices automatically detect your sleep when you wear your device to bed. We recommend wearing your device in a snug wristband while sleeping; don’t wear your device in a clip or pendant accessory. Fitbit devices that track heart rate (except Charge HR and Surge) also track sleep stages.

Is isopropyl alcohol the same as rubbing alcohol?
The term “rubbing alcohol” in North American English is a general term for either isopropyl alcohol (isopropanol) or ethyl alcohol (ethanol) products.

What is the best way to clean a Fitbit?
Use warm water and mild detergent to rinse the band, according to Fitbit. But try to avoid getting the display screen wet. To clean the contacts where the Force charges, Fitbit recommends wetting a twisted paper towel, squeezing out the water and then dabbing the contacts.
